First-party collaboration between AT&T, Ericsson, and 1Finity results in a significant accomplishment as they conduct the first successful Open RAN call using radios from a third-party vendor.
In a groundbreaking development, telecommunications giant AT&T, along with technology partners Ericsson and 1Finity, have successfully completed the first Open RAN call at AT&T Labs. This milestone marks a significant step towards open, interoperable, and cost-effective telecom networks.
The successful data call demonstrates the potential of Open RAN specifications as enablers, enabling interoperability and flexibility across multi-vendor network components. The event highlights the transformative power of Open RAN, which decouples hardware and software, allowing operators to mix and match equipment from multiple vendors.
This collaboration has been instrumental in achieving the successful data call. The integration of Ericsson's high-capacity RAN Processor 6672 (baseband unit) and 1Finity's radios has been key to this milestone. The use of open interfaces has ensured seamless interoperability between components from different vendors, validating the practical realization of Open RAN specifications.
